Why do female lawyers quit?

Among the top reasons female lawyers gave for leaving the practice of law included: caretaking commitments, the level of stress at work, the emphasis on marketing or originating business and the number of billable hours.

What does an energy attorney do?

Energy attorneys need to help their clients follow and implement these changes. Helping a client follow changes in federal and state directives allows the client to stay in compliance with laws and regulations as well as conduct business in the best ways possible. Lawyers may also help their clients with litigation and formal hearings as disagreements arise about compliance with laws and agreements relating to energy production and use.

What is the Energy Policy Act of 2005?

The Energy Policy Act of 2005 provides for tax incentives and loan guarantees for companies and individuals who develop and produce clean energy. The law also extends daylight savings time in an effort to save energy. The Act extends U.S. policies that offer rebates and incentives for green energy use.

Do all states have energy regulation?

All states have some measure of energy oversight and regulation. However, the amount of regulation in each state varies wildly based on the natural resources available in the state. States with large oil and gas reserves like Alaska and Texas might have a great deal of regulation on the state level.
